IMD Forecasts Heavy to Very Heavy Rainfall in Bihar, East UP, Sub-Himalayan West Bengal, and Sikkim Today

The India Meteorological Department (IMD) has forecast heavy to very heavy rainfall at isolated places over Bihar, East Uttar Pradesh, Sub-Himalayan West Bengal and Sikkim today. Parts of Madhya Maharashtra, Marathwada, Konkan and Goa, Tamil Nadu, Puducherry, Karaikal, Telangana, Assam and Arunachal Pradesh are also expected to receive light to moderate rainfall throughout the day.
 
The Weather department further predicted thunderstorms and lightning in parts of the Andaman and Nicobar Islands today. Weather conditions over the Andaman and Nicobar region are expected to remain the same till the 22nd of this month. According to the Met Department, strong surface winds are likely to prevail today at isolated places over Andhra Pradesh.
